[发明专利]一种基于语音识别的进销存处理方法在审
申请号: | 202011103114.0 | 申请日: | 2020-10-15 |
公开(公告)号: | CN112232737A | 公开(公告)日: | 2021-01-15 |
发明(设计)人: | 赵光军;刘玉洁;欧灿辉;林延杭 | 申请(专利权)人: | 杭州火小二科技有限公司 |
主分类号: | G06Q10/08 | 分类号: | G06Q10/08;G06F16/24;G10L15/26 |
代理公司: | 杭州赛科专利代理事务所(普通合伙) 33230 | 代理人: | 吴琰 |
地址: | 310005 浙江省杭*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 基于 语音 识别 进销存 处理 方法 | ||
1.一种基于语音识别的进销存处理方法,其特征在于:所述方法包括以下步骤:
步骤1:安装客户端,配置客户端与服务器;
步骤2:客户端检测用户选择;若收到用户指令,则提示标准语音录入格式,进行下一步,否则重复步骤2;
步骤3:用户语音录入,客户端开始录音;
步骤4:若收到用户结束指令,则客户端备份用户录入的语音信息,进行下一步,否则重复步骤3;
步骤5:将语音信息进行预处理,将预处理后的信息以文字形式传输至服务器;
步骤6:服务器获得预处理后的信息,以当前客户端的ID为序号,发送至数据库;
步骤7:数据库根据预处理后的信息识别商品信息,若在当前客户端的ID下找到与商品信息匹配的商品,则将商品信息录入当前商品的条目,更新数据,并通过服务器反馈信息至对应的客户端,进行步骤9,否则,进行下一步;
步骤8:基于商品信息查找待定商品目录,通过服务器反馈信息至对应的客户端,用户选择准确的商品信息后,数据库在当前客户端的ID下找到与商品信息匹配的商品,则将商品信息录入当前商品的条目,更新数据,并通过服务器反馈信息至对应的客户端,进行下一步;若用户未找到准确的商品信息,则进行步骤10;
步骤9:用户确认信息,则返回步骤2或停机,否则,进行下一步;
步骤10:客户端将步骤4备份的语音信息再次备份,以新备份的语音信息返回步骤5。
2.根据权利要求1所述的一种基于语音识别的进销存处理方法,其特征在于:所述步骤1包括以下步骤:
步骤1.1:用户在智能终端上安装客户端,启动客户端;
步骤1.2:操作客户端,选择语种、语系;
步骤1.3:配置客户端的端口与服务器的接口通信连接,服务器为客户端分配私钥;
步骤1.4:服务器保存当前客户端的选择信息;
步骤1.5:测试麦克风和功放功能,若正常,则进行步骤2,否则,提示功能不完整,用户调节后重复步骤1.5。
3.根据权利要求1所述的一种基于语音识别的进销存处理方法,其特征在于:所述步骤2中,用户指令包括作为进项的采购指令、作为销项的销售指令和作为存项的入库指令;所述用户指令通过语音收集或选择触发。
4.根据权利要求1所述的一种基于语音识别的进销存处理方法,其特征在于:所述步骤2中,通过语音和/或界面文字提示标准语音录入格式。
5.根据权利要求1所述的一种基于语音识别的进销存处理方法,其特征在于:所述步骤4中,结束指令通过语音收集或选择触发。
6.根据权利要求2所述的一种基于语音识别的进销存处理方法,其特征在于:步骤5包括以下步骤:
步骤5.1:将语音信息输入卷积去噪自动编码器进行噪音滤除;
步骤5.2:对输出的语音调用用户预设配置的信息进行初步识别,将语音内容转换为对应配置信息的文字;
步骤5.3:以文字和语音的对应关系建立时间轴,以语音中的停顿对文字进行初始分段;
步骤5.4:基于初始分段,比对文字与词库,为每一段文字匹配若干可替换词;
步骤5.5:将预处理后的文字及对应的可替换词录入文本文件,以私钥加密,以当前客户端的ID为文件名,传输至服务器。
7.根据权利要求6所述的一种基于语音识别的进销存处理方法,其特征在于:步骤6中,服务器获得客户端传输的加密文本,以对应的当前客户端的私钥进行解密,若解密成功,则以当前客户端的ID为序号,发送至数据库,否则,扔掉当前加密文本,反馈错误,进行步骤2。
8.根据权利要求1所述的一种基于语音识别的进销存处理方法,其特征在于:所述步骤7中,数据库识别的商品信息包括商品名称、数量及商品对应的计量单位。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于杭州火小二科技有限公司,未经杭州火小二科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202011103114.0/1.html,转载请声明来源钻瓜专利网。
- 同类专利
- 专利分类
G06Q 专门适用于行政、商业、金融、管理、监督或预测目的的数据处理系统或方法;其他类目不包含的专门适用于行政、商业、金融、管理、监督或预测目的的处理系统或方法
G06Q10-00 行政;管理
G06Q10-02 .预定,例如用于门票、服务或事件的
G06Q10-04 .预测或优化,例如线性规划、“旅行商问题”或“下料问题”
G06Q10-06 .资源、工作流、人员或项目管理,例如组织、规划、调度或分配时间、人员或机器资源;企业规划;组织模型
G06Q10-08 .物流,例如仓储、装货、配送或运输;存货或库存管理,例如订货、采购或平衡订单
G06Q10-10 .办公自动化,例如电子邮件或群件的计算机辅助管理